UAE Amnesty Scheme 2024: Your Complete Guide to Clearing Fines for Free


The United Arab Emirates has introduced an ambitious new initiative for 2024 that offers residents and visitors a rare opportunity to start fresh. Known as the UAE Amnesty Scheme 2024, this program allows people to clear a wide range of outstanding fines without paying any additional charges. Whether your penalties stem from traffic violations, visa overstays, or other minor offenses, the scheme provides a pathway to remove these burdens and regain peace of mind.

Types of Fines Covered

The scheme is designed to cover a wide range of common penalties. While exact details can vary by emirate, the following are typically included: Traffic fines for speeding, parking violations, or other minor driving offenses. Visa overstay fines, including expired residency or tourist visas. Labor law fines related to employment or business licensing issues. Municipality fines, such as those for minor regulatory violations or unapproved construction. Other minor offenses as specified by the relevant government authority. It is important to check with the appropriate department to confirm whether your specific fines are eligible.

Step-by-Step Application Process

1. Check Your Fine Status.

Start by identifying the fines you owe. You can do this through official government portals, approved mobile apps, or by visiting an authorized service center. Make sure you have your Emirates ID, passport number, or vehicle details ready to access your records.

2. Choose the Application Method.

The UAE offers several convenient ways to apply: Online: Visit the designated government website for your emirate and follow the amnesty application instructions. Mobile Apps: Use government-approved apps to submit your request directly from your phone. In Person: Visit an authorized payment center or government office if you prefer face-to-face assistance.

3. Submit Required Documents

While requirements may vary depending on the type of fine, you will typically need to provide identification such as your passport, Emirates ID, or valid visa. Ensure that all details are accurate to avoid delays.

4. Confirm Clearance

Once your application is processed, you will receive confirmation that your fines have been officially cleared. Keep this documentation for your records, as it may be useful for future visa renewals or travel.

Important Considerations

Time Limit: The amnesty is available only for a limited period. Deadlines vary by emirate, so check official announcements and apply as soon as possible. Eligibility Criteria: Most residents and visitors qualify, but some serious offenses or criminal charges may not be covered. Accuracy Matters: Double-check all personal details and fine information before submitting your application to avoid processing issues.
